> But I guess for the data operations we will still need the nitty  
> gritty C calls, including friendly stringpointers.
Yep, but that's where we can use existing algorithms and  
implementations a lot... And of course, nothing holds you from  
getting the NSArray of symbols and do your things on that, the old  
way.... One of the things I forgot to say I liked about Charles  
NSData approach is that it also provides a great public accessor to  
the raw data of the BCSequence object, for instance for an alignment  
tool to work with the char[]s of the sequences to be aligned...
